Output e3cd52fd2d228cd397a30549344c31a0a6652283365b1e685dca6f7428201667:0

value
6621220887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21825e5ce08d0d949af8b5942b3bc024a8976ef5 OP_EQUALVERIFY OP_CHECKSIG
address
FYDtvQituoEJRtdCfGrAfpQYdi4ELDTSUZ
transaction
e3cd52fd2d228cd397a30549344c31a0a6652283365b1e685dca6f7428201667